- Focused on flow. Folding to merge preview and editing modes. Markdown to keep fingers on keys. - Absurdly easy sharing. URLs are magic. Start up a meeting, share the URL in Slack - Hackable. Make it easy to integrate into your workflows and systems. No lock in.
Love for you folks to try it, and give us feedback. The quickest way to get a feel is to hit the try button, share the URL to write with friends, then append .json to the URL and see what happens.
